1. Title of the project: STUDY ON HYDRAULIC CHARACTERISTICS OF SOILS.


2. Brief description of the work propose and methodology :

INTRODUCTION
The permeability of a soil is a very important engineering property because it has a dominating influence on the total engineering behaviour of soils. The difference in shear and compressibility behaviour of soil can, to a considerable extent, be explained in terms of the difference inflowing flow of water through the soils such as seepage under dams, dewatering and drainage of sub grades, embankments, excavations etc. The permeability of soil governs the selection of soil to be used for cores in earth dams and drains in clay. So it becomes necessary to study on the hydraulic characteristics of soil.

OBJECTIVE
To carry out permeability tests on various soils and to determine the coefficient of permeability. To compare the coefficient of permeability values of various soils like sand, silt, clay, silty sand etc. To contribute our results for engineering and planning for structures.

METHODOLOGY
Various soil samples from different areas of NITC will be collected. Permeability tests will be conducted on these samples. The methods adopted will be constant head permeability test, falling head or variable head permeability test, capillary permeability test and percolation test.
